The BEST Taco Soup Recipe

Prep Time 10 minutes mins
Cook Time 30 minutes mins
Total Time 40 minutes mins
- 1 lb ground beef
- 1 small onion diced
- 2 cloves garlic minced
- 1 packet taco seasoning or homemade blend
- 1 15 oz can black beans, drained and rinsed
- 1 15 oz can kidney beans, drained and rinsed
- 1 15 oz can corn, drained
- 1 14.5 oz can diced tomatoes with green chilies (like Rotel)
- 1 14.5 oz can crushed tomatoes
- 2 cups beef broth
- 1 tsp cumin
- 1/2 tsp chili powder adjust to taste
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Optional toppings: shredded cheese sour cream, avocado, tortilla chips, cilantro
In a large pot or Dutch oven, cook the ground beef over medium heat until browned. Drain excess grease if necessary.
Add the diced onion and garlic, cooking until softened, about 3 minutes.
Stir in the taco seasoning, cumin, and chili powder. Cook for another minute to enhance the flavors.
Add the black beans, kidney beans, corn, diced tomatoes, crushed tomatoes, and beef broth. Stir well to combine.
Bring the soup to a simmer and let it cook for 20–25 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Taste and adjust seasoning with salt and pepper if needed.
Serve hot, topped with your favorite toppings like shredded cheese, sour cream, and tortilla chips.
